## Artifact Signing — SDK Parity Notes (Weekly Sync)

Kestrel SDK for Android reached parity with the Swift client this sprint: offline queueing, batched telemetry, and retry semantics now match. Both SDKs ship as signed artifacts from the same pipeline. Remaining gap: background sync throttling, targeted next sprint. Verify both release bundles before tagging. Both artifacts validate against the shared signing key below.

signing key of kawig-fafog = bky19_6Fypv1qws7J8qJtaYjX

# Quillgate config — hot reload notes
# The Quillgate daemon watches this file and reloads most values
# within five seconds of a save; no restart is needed for limits,
# timeouts, or feature flags. Secrets are the exception: they are
# read once at process start, so support must restart the daemon
# after changing them. Keep edits atomic (save, don't stream).
# The broker secret is set on the line that follows.

sealed setting: LEDGER_TOKEN13=92f7cb5408297

HANDOVER NOTE — From Dir. M. Averell to Dir. S. Konta

For sales leads: quarterly cash-flow forecast is drafted, pending two inputs. Pipeline conversion assumptions need your sign-off by Thursday. The Ralloway renewal is modelled at 70% probability — adjust if you know otherwise. Collections lag on the Verdane account is flagged as a risk. S. Konta owns the final submission. Forecast assumptions tied to forward plans appear in the confidential note below.

board note of kadug-tawig: Only 5 of the 100 pilot accounts renewed Oliath, so a churn review is set for April 15.

## Service Accounts — Pillarjack Autoscaler

Pillarjack scales workers on the Grindlow queue based on depth sampled every 20s. It runs as `svc-pillarjack`. Do not scale manually while the account is active; it will fight you. If the account is locked, scaling freezes at current replica count — acceptable for up to an hour, then page platform. The account authenticates to the internal queue-metrics service with the key below.

app token of kagap-tafog = vxb7-1L6kA2y